Severe Weather Worksheet
⛈️ Part 1: Multiple Choice
1. What temperature conditions are needed for a tornado to form?
Cold air masses only
Warm, moist air meeting cold, dry air
Hot air masses only
Freezing temperatures
2. Which weather tool is used to track hurricanes?
Barometer
Thermometer
Doppler radar
Wind vane
3. What wind speed defines a Category 3 hurricane?
74-95 mph
96-110 mph
111-129 mph
130-156 mph
4. Which conditions can lead to flash flooding? (Check all that apply)
Heavy rainfall in a short time
Saturated ground
Clear, sunny skies
Dam or levee failure
✏️ Part 2: Short Answer Questions
5. Fill in the blanks:
The center of a hurricane is called the _____________, where winds are calm and skies are often clear. The strongest winds and heaviest rain occur in the _____________ surrounding this center.
6. Explain the difference between a tornado watch and a tornado warning.
7. List three safety measures you should take during a severe thunderstorm.
8. Describe how meteorologists use the Enhanced Fujita Scale (EF Scale) to classify tornadoes.
🌪️ Part 3: Critical Thinking
9. Why are mobile homes particularly dangerous during tornadoes, and what should residents do to stay safe?
10. Compare and contrast hurricanes and tornadoes. Include at least three similarities and three differences.
